Quiet life
Alexandros Avranas
Inspired by true events, Quiet Life addresses the Child Resignation Syndrome, a perplexing phenomenon affecting children whose parents face asylum denial. Directed by Alexandros Avranas (Miss Violence, Silver Lion at Venice), the film was selected for the Venice and Sevilla Film Festivals. With its Kafkaesque atmosphere and outstanding artistic direction, the film challenges the Scandinavian perfection by delving into its world.
Synopsis
Sweden, 2018. A strange syndrome affects children in a country known for its perfection and order. Sergei and Natalia, newly arrived with their two daughters, are waiting for political asylum. After their application is rejected, their youngest daughter falls into a coma, joining the feared list. What are they willing to do to stay awake in a world that seeks to numb them?
